Narrative:
Handley Page Hampden Mk.I P5325: Built by Quebec Group, Canada, and issued 02/11/1941 To 455 Squadron, RAAF as "UB-B". Lost on combat operations in a "Gardening" (mine-laying) mission in the Quiberon Bay area Morbihan département, Brittany, off the coast of France. The aircraft was last heard from at 23.38 hours in position 48.53 N 05.57 W, but it did not return to base. Post war searches and enquiries found no trace of the missing aircraft or crew of four.

Crew
Pilot: 402376 Pilot Officer John Edward Maloney RAAF - Runnymede Memorial Panel 111.
Navigator/Bomb Aimer: 400301 Sgt Calder Felton Woodburn RAAF - Runnymede Memorial Panel 113.
Wireless Operator/Air Gunner: 402629 Flying Officer Harry Neville Young RAAF - Runnymede Memorial Panel 111.
Wireless Operator/Air Gunner: 402611 Sgt Horace Edward Rowley RAAF - Runnymede Memorial Panel 113.
